Rick Gross has more than 26 years of legal experience serving a variety of business clients. He has a multifaceted commercial litigation practice including aspects of banking litigation, real estate litigation, creditors rights litigation including bankruptcy, securities matters, and business torts litigation. Mr. Gross has litigated cases involving such claims in federal and state courts in Florida and throughout the United States. Mr. Gross has also handled commercial loan workouts and foreclosures involving all types of real property including raw land, retail, office, multi-family and condominiums in Florida as well as other parts of the United States.
